Security

Potential burglars often look at the doorways of a house first, which is why it's essential to ensure they are secure. While French doors are popular for their design, they could also pose security risks if they aren't installed correctly or locked.

There are a number of ways to improve the security of French doors aylesbury. These include window film or a better hinge and lock and monitored security for your home.

Intruders will have more difficulty to remove doors from frames thanks to new hinges. They also prevent them from falling apart when they are locked.

Installing new French doors is a great opportunity to enhance their security. A professional will be able to assist you in fitting them properly.

A professional installer will also be able to provide the right lock for each of your French doors. While a basic handle twist lock will be sufficient, a higher-end deadbolt that has multiple points for locking could provide even more security.

Another good idea is to set up security bars, which is a cheap option to add a bit of protection. The bars can be set on the inside of the door frame or placed under the handles.

While these devices won't shield against damage from wind or natural elements, they can still offer significant benefits to French door security. These devices look fantastic when combined with a custom stunning door.

For increased safety It is also a good idea to use hurricane-rated glass. This glass is coated with a special material that makes it shatterproof in the event that it breaks. It is perfect for people who live in areas which are frequently hit by hurricanes and can also help stop thieves from stealing by giving them a tough time when they break the glass that has been broken.

Door alarms are a different option to protect your French doors. They are affordable and easy to install and can be used with any other door in the home. These devices will notify you when an intruder has entered your home and scare away the intruders. They are also an efficient method to increase the security of your doors.

Energy Efficiency

If you are trying to save money on your home energy bills, replacing your old doors with new, energy-efficient ones can make a significant difference. These doors can improve the overall energy efficiency of your home as well as reducing your energy costs for cooling and heating. The best doors are made using high-quality materials and include energy-efficient features, such as dual pane glass and low-emissivity coatings to reduce air leakage.

You can choose from a variety of brands and styles when choosing replacement doors, with a variety of options available in different price ranges. Marvin French doors, for example, are made from durable hardwood species. They come with a range of glass options that come with different energy-efficiency levels. They also come in a range of shades, such as browns or tans.

Another option is to opt for a lighter door material, like aluminum. These types of doors are generally available in white or black and range between $650 and $3,000.

The material, core and glass options used to make these doors will all affect their energy efficiency. Double-pane glass has a higher insulative value than other types. Low-emissivity coatings or low-conductivity gas fill the gap between the glass panes in order to minimize the loss of heat. You can also select energy-efficient door frames that have an R-value that is lower than the U-factor which measures the resistance to heat transfer.

A lower U-factor is more beneficial for energy savings. It helps to keep the heat in the room while keeping cold outside.  aluminium doors aylesbury  is crucial for homes in areas where winters are more cold than summers.

Additionally, you can use the National Fenestration Rating Council label to assist you in comparing doors and identify ones that are in compliance with your climate's energy performance standards. This label can be used to determine if the model has been Energy Star certified.
